Willow and Indigo are bonded sister cats looking for their forever home. They are spayed, around a year old, and have their shots until April. They both have long, black, fluffy fur. The only difference is Willow's is slicker and Indigo's is all fluff. Willow is very playful, adventurous and does love to be petted once she's done playing and is in a calm mood. She enjoys curling up at the edge of the bed for naps. Indigo is very shy and skittish and hides most of the time. She does come out to sit in the sun and does like to be petted occasionally but not often. She isn't aggressive or mean, she doesn't hiss or fight, but she does need someone who has time to work with her and has patience for her to adapt. I am rehoming them because I work quite a bit and don't have the time to give to Indigo like she needs and it's causing stress to her. She is over grooming which is causing some hairballs. They both get along fine with my little dogs, not sure about other cats. I would like to keep them together because they came from a shelter and they are bonded.
